CCA is a registered national charity, whose mission is to support the Crohn's and colitis community with a focus on confidential support programs including education, advocacy, counselling, increasing awareness and generating and utilising funds for research and support. The organisation is entirely funded through sponsorship, memberships and donations.

There are currently 61,000 Australians living with IBD costing the community $2.7 billion annually. The majority of these costs are due to loss of well being and productivity. As a young person's disease, 75% of people living with IBD are of working age and due to their symptoms and misunderstanding in the workplace, they endure financial hardship, missed career opportunities, loss of income, anxiety and associated depression.
